Name Origin

The name 'Matias' is common in Spanish-speaking countries, derived from the Hebrew name Matityahu, meaning 'Gift of Yahweh'. 'Rafael' is a biblical name meaning 'God has healed'. 'Gonzalez' is a patronymic surname of Spanish origin, meaning 'son of Gonzalo'.
